Why Hotels Fall Short for Group Stays

Hotels are designed for short, individual stays. They are not designed for teams, families, or groups traveling together with a shared purpose.

Common frustrations include:

  • Groups split across multiple rooms or floors

  • No shared space to meet, debrief, or relax

  • Noise from other guests disrupting rest

  • Limited parking for larger vehicles

  • Strict policies that make group coordination difficult

When your group has an early competition, long days on campus, or needs quiet to prepare, these limitations matter.
